CI troubleshooting: digest scheduling failures on Mailforge. New folks, read this before filing a ticket. The batch email digest job runs on a cron shim inside the CI container, and it inherits the container's timezone — which defaults to UTC unless the pipeline sets it explicitly. If digests appear to fire an hour early, check the shim config first, not the scheduler. We fixed the current instance by pinning the zone in the job manifest; the verified green run's token follows below.

session token of kahag-bawip = htk6_729d08

## 2024-11-03 — Key rotation after cron drift investigation

Traced the stale-manifest alerts on Quillhaven staging to cron drift: the rotation job on node pool C ran 40 minutes late, overlapping the verifier sweep. Root cause was an NTP misconfig introduced in the Lanternwick base image. Fixed the image, re-pinned the schedule, and rotated the affected key out of caution. Old key revoked in the Bramblegate registry. No evidence of misuse. New signing key below.

deploy key for kajeg-yadug: bky3_S7Q

# Break-Glass Access — Validex Plugin Registry

Welcome aboard. Validex loads data-validator plugins from a signed registry; normally only the pipeline account can write to it. Break-glass access exists for when a bad plugin blocks all ingestion and the owning team is unreachable. Use it only to disable or roll back a plugin, never to publish one. Access goes through the sealed admin keystore on the Corlan host, and every use is audited. To unseal the keystore, use the passphrase below.

recovery phrase for fahof-fawip: casael-fenael-wenix